The gang of four

A follow-up to yesterday’s posting “Certified queer”, a riff on a t-shirt that I posted about in 2022; the message on it is the playful 100% Certified Queer, and it has the the label QUEER in it.

Today’s posting focuses on four tees recently acquired or on their way to me soon: three with labels on them — GAY, PANSY, FAIRY — and one with gorgeous pansy flowers, the label being merely implicit. The gang of four.

GAY.


(#1) In bright purple, the bald assertion (from the Get Funny? site)

PANSY.


(#2) noun pansy: [a] offensive, derogatory a gay man. [b] a man who is seen as unmasculine, timid, or affected. (NOAD) (from the Redbubble site)

FAIRY.


(#3) fairy-boy: the playground taunt of my childhood, absent effeminacy, absent evidence of same-sex desire or practice — but falling short in normative masculinity (from the Custom Ink site)

PANSY FLOWERS.


(#4) Just gorgeous flowers; the label is implicit (from the TeePublic site)
